Journal: bioRxiv

Article Title: Interplay of YEATS2 and GCDH mediates histone crotonylation and drives EMT in head and neck cancer

doi: 10.1101/2024.09.24.614679

Figure Lengend Snippet: (A) qRT-PCR results showing decrease in SPARC expression on GCDH-knockdown in BICR10 cells (B) Immunoblot showing the reduced expression of SPARC upon GCDH-knockdown in SCC9 cells. (C) Decrease in H3K27Cr levels on SPARC promoter in sh GCDH BICR10 cells. (D) Immunoblot showing the reduced expression of GCDH on SP1-knockdown in BICR10 cells. (E) Plot showing SP1 binding on GCDH promoter in SP1-ChIP assay in BICR10. (F) IF images showing reduced nuclear localization in sh YEATS2 BICR10 cells. Scale bar, μm. (G) Immunoblot depicting decreased SPARC expression on SP1 knockdown and its subsequent rescue upon YEATS2 and GCDH overexpression in sh SP1 BICR10 cells. Error bars, mean ± SEM; two-tailed t test, ∗ p < 0.05, ∗∗ p < 0.01, ∗∗∗ p < 0.001, n = 3 biological replicates.

Article Snippet: Human head and neck cancer cell lines BICR10 and SCC9 were obtained from European Collection of Authenticated Cell Cultures (ECACC).
